Overwhelming (Al-Ghaasheyah)
26 verses, revealed in Mecca after Drivers of the Winds (Al-Dhaareyaat) before The Cave (Al-Kahf)
In the Name of Allah, the Beneficent, the Merciful
Has the news of the overwhelming event reached you? 1 On that day (many) faces will be downcast, 2 Working [hard] and exhausted. 3 Scorched by burning fire, 4 The while they are given, to drink, of a boiling hot spring, 5 no food for them except thorny plants 6 Which shall neither nourish nor avail against hunger. 7 Some faces on that Day will be radiant, 8 Glad for their effort past, 9 In a lofty Paradise. 10 where they will hear no idle talk, 11 Therein shall be a spring running! 12 Therein will be Thrones (of dignity), raised on high, 13 and goblets placed ready, 14 And cushions set in rows, 15 and well spread carpets. 16 Will they not regard the camels, how they are created? 17 And the heaven how it has been raised? 18 And at the mountains, how they are rooted and fixed firm? 19 And at the earth, how it is spread out? 20 (Muhammad), preach; you are only a preacher. 21 You are not at all a guardian over them. 22 However, as for him who turns away, being bent on denying the truth, 23 Allah will punish them with the greatest punishment. 24 Lo! unto Us is their return 25 In Our hands are their accounts. 26
God the Almighty always says the truth.
End of Surah: Overwhelming (Al-Ghaasheyah). Sent down in Mecca after Drivers of the Winds (Al-Dhaareyaat) before The Cave (Al-Kahf)
